What We Do

Our Services

Air Conditioning And Heating

There’s nothing more annoying than having your car’s air conditioning go out on a hot day.

Cooling System

Your vehicle’s belts and hoses will dry out and crack over time.

Car Electrical Repair

The electrical system is fundamental to a vehicle’s operation.

Engine And Transmission Repair

Give us a call at first sign of engine or transmission problems. 623-248-9506

Steering, Suspension And Brakes

Rotating your tires regularly is an easy way to maximize their life.


24 month / 24,000 mile warranty optional. 12 month / 12,000 mile warranty standard.

Additional Service

                          • PREVENTIVE MAINTENANCE
                          • FACTORY SCHEDULED MAINTENANCE
                          • BRAKES
                          • ELECTRICAL REPAIR
                          • EMISSIONS REPAIR
                          • FULL VEHICLE ADVANCED DIAGNOSTICS
                          • FUEL SYSTEM SERVICE
                          • OVERHEATING PROBLEMS
                          • BATTERY SERVICE & REPLACEMENT
                          • 57 POINT INSPECTIONS
                          • TRANSMISSION
                          • ENGINE PROBLEMS & REBUILDS
Check Engine Light On!

We Don’t Just Read The Codes…WE DIAGNOSE!

We Don’t Just Read The Codes…WE DIAGNOSE! There is nothing more frustrating than seeing that dreaded check engine light coming on your dashboard. We have been there and we understand. Most shops depend on the code reader to tell what is wrong with your vehicle. However, in our experience we have found that it is a “hit and miss” method of diagnosing the problem and one that winds up being very costly for you. The code is not always correct and often at times there is an underlying issue that is causing the actual problem. For that reason, we don’t just depend on the code reader. We fully diagnose the vehicle to find out what is really wrong with it so when you get it back, you drive away with the peace of mind that the problem is fixed correctly.

  1. Be mindful of the light and take note whether it is steady or flashing. If it is steady, for the most part you are “okay to operate” your vehicle, just make sure to get it checked out soon. If it is flashing, it is recommended that you pull over! Do not drive it anymore, call a tow truck and have it towed in to our shop. 
  2. Make a mental note of where you were driving when the light came on. Were you on the freeway or surface streets? Were you in flowing traffic or stop and go? How fast were going? Were you going uphill? If you have the answers to these questions,  it makes it easier for our technician to put the vehicle back in that same situation to diagnose the problem if needed.
  3. Make a mental note of any noticeable problems that your vehicle had prior to the light coming on. Mentally note things such as, loss of power, surging, stalling, slow starting, overheating or “bucking”. This too, will assist in getting an accurate diagnostic of the problem.
  4. Call us! That’s what we are here for and we can get you back on the road in no time!

Need A Battery

We are an authorized dealer of Exide Batteries® and Internstate Batteries® We have both of these brands in stock.